这对于宏是否足够?

时间:2020-08-21 18:47:33

标签: excel vba

我有一个必须过滤掉终止员工的报告,我有一个按S列过滤的宏,选择所有终止的EE,然后删除这些行。但是,不能保证第一个终止的EE始终位于同一行。例如,本周可能是第22行,下周可能是第16行。我现在在宏的那部分使用的代码是

Application.Goto Reference:="R1C1"
ActiveCell.Offset(1).Select
Range(Selection, Selection.End(xlToRight)).Select
Range(Selection, Selection.End(xlDown)).Select
Selection.EntireRow.Delete

应该转到A1,然后下拉至显示的下一行(第一个终止的EE),然后选择并删除这些行。正如我前面提到的,第一行显示的时间可能在一周之间有所不同。每周应该使用什么代码来准确删除显示的第一行?

0 个答案:

没有答案